From 104cb517b06505256ddbdbdb437e399338ceaa1c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Sat, 9 May 2026 06:22:45 +0000 Subject: [PATCH 1/6] fix: use supported Renovate signoff option Agent-Logs-Url: https://github.com/go-git/.github/sessions/464d349a-6ccc-4a7e-87ad-936ac7f08ac7 Co-authored-by: pjbgf <5452977+pjbgf@users.noreply.github.com> --- default.json |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/default.json b/default.json index 0a69bd3..40c630b 100644 --- a/default.json +++ b/default.json @@ -18,7 +18,7 @@ "constraints": { "go": "<1.26" }, - "gitSignOff": true, + "signoff": true, "commitMessagePrefix": "build: ", "postUpdateOptions": [ "gomodTidy", From f73e3313e8c129e918c0a7633b299a6c6bc1aaf4 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Sat, 9 May 2026 06:43:28 +0000 Subject: [PATCH 2/6] ci: validate renovate config on pull requests Agent-Logs-Url: https://github.com/go-git/.github/sessions/00608d77-0c52-4eed-8e14-3b1b9fb56ab6 Co-authored-by: pjbgf <5452977+pjbgf@users.noreply.github.com> --- .../workflows/renovate-config-validate.yml | 22 +++++++++++++++++++ Makefile | 8 +++++++ default.json | 2 +- 3 files changed, 31 insertions(+), 1 deletion(-) create mode 100644 .github/workflows/renovate-config-validate.yml create mode 100644 Makefile diff --git a/.github/workflows/renovate-config-validate.yml b/.github/workflows/renovate-config-validate.yml new file mode 100644 index 0000000..21fa341 --- /dev/null +++ b/.github/workflows/renovate-config-validate.yml @@ -0,0 +1,22 @@ +name: Validate Renovate config + +on: + pull_request: + paths: + - 'default.json' + - '.renovaterc.json5' + - 'Makefile' + - '.github/workflows/renovate-config-validate.yml' + +permissions: + contents: read + +jobs: + validate: + runs-on: ubuntu-latest + steps: + - name: Checkout + uses: actions/checkout@v5.0.0 + + - name: Validate Renovate configuration + run: make renovate-config-validate diff --git a/Makefile b/Makefile new file mode 100644 index 0000000..9922c7b --- /dev/null +++ b/Makefile @@ -0,0 +1,8 @@ +.PHONY: renovate-config-validate + +renovate-config-validate: + docker run --rm \ + -v "$$(pwd):/work" \ + -w /work \ + ghcr.io/renovatebot/renovate:41 \ + renovate-config-validator default.json .renovaterc.json5 diff --git a/default.json b/default.json index 40c630b..dd8f0bc 100644 --- a/default.json +++ b/default.json @@ -3,6 +3,7 @@ "extends": [ "config:recommended", ":semanticCommits", + ":gitSignOff", ":rebaseStalePrs", ":configMigration", ":automergeDisabled", @@ -18,7 +19,6 @@ "constraints": { "go": "<1.26" }, - "signoff": true, "commitMessagePrefix": "build: ", "postUpdateOptions": [ "gomodTidy", From 2913e8c35a44db0560c92347f541e03482a98e7a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Sat, 9 May 2026 06:51:48 +0000 Subject: [PATCH 3/6] chore: use generic validate naming Agent-Logs-Url: https://github.com/go-git/.github/sessions/a5938279-03e8-42fd-9955-9d0698689908 Co-authored-by: pjbgf <5452977+pjbgf@users.noreply.github.com> --- .github/workflows/renovate-config-validate.yml | 6 +++--- Makefile | 6 ++++-- 2 files changed, 7 insertions(+), 5 deletions(-) diff --git a/.github/workflows/renovate-config-validate.yml b/.github/workflows/renovate-config-validate.yml index 21fa341..2157007 100644 --- a/.github/workflows/renovate-config-validate.yml +++ b/.github/workflows/renovate-config-validate.yml @@ -1,4 +1,4 @@ -name: Validate Renovate config +name: Validate on: pull_request: @@ -18,5 +18,5 @@ jobs: - name: Checkout uses: actions/checkout@v5.0.0 - - name: Validate Renovate configuration - run: make renovate-config-validate + - name: Run validation + run: make validate diff --git a/Makefile b/Makefile index 9922c7b..d32283f 100644 --- a/Makefile +++ b/Makefile @@ -1,8 +1,10 @@ -.PHONY: renovate-config-validate +.PHONY: validate renovate-config-validate -renovate-config-validate: +validate: docker run --rm \ -v "$$(pwd):/work" \ -w /work \ ghcr.io/renovatebot/renovate:41 \ renovate-config-validator default.json .renovaterc.json5 + +renovate-config-validate: validate From 496abdbc8bb320340febf805f68785fd7c39b618 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Sat, 9 May 2026 07:28:04 +0000 Subject: [PATCH 4/6] chore: remove legacy validate alias target Agent-Logs-Url: https://github.com/go-git/.github/sessions/bfac551d-7cc6-4b31-a28e-262927b22bb8 Co-authored-by: pjbgf <5452977+pjbgf@users.noreply.github.com> --- Makefile | 4 +--- 1 file changed, 1 insertion(+), 3 deletions(-) diff --git a/Makefile b/Makefile index d32283f..ed9d56d 100644 --- a/Makefile +++ b/Makefile @@ -1,4 +1,4 @@ -.PHONY: validate renovate-config-validate +.PHONY: validate validate: docker run --rm \ @@ -6,5 +6,3 @@ validate: -w /work \ ghcr.io/renovatebot/renovate:41 \ renovate-config-validator default.json .renovaterc.json5 - -renovate-config-validate: validate From ac7711bd29ea3e518420390b35de17057ad748b9 Mon Sep 17 00:00:00 2001 From: Paulo Gomes Date: Sat, 9 May 2026 10:57:10 +0100 Subject: [PATCH 5/6] Potential fix for pull request finding Co-authored-by: Copilot Autofix powered by AI <175728472+Copilot@users.noreply.github.com> Signed-off-by: Paulo Gomes ---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Makefile b/Makefile index ed9d56d..4d5386e 100644 --- a/Makefile +++ b/Makefile @@ -4,5 +4,5 @@ validate: docker run --rm \ -v "$$(pwd):/work" \ -w /work \ - ghcr.io/renovatebot/renovate:41 \ + ghcr.io/renovatebot/renovate:44.0.1 \ renovate-config-validator default.json .renovaterc.json5 From ec968259dc1c9c0b03b2fe28b0fed5bc267414e6 Mon Sep 17 00:00:00 2001 From: "copilot-swe-agent[bot]" <198982749+Copilot@users.noreply.github.com> Date: Sat, 9 May 2026 09:59:15 +0000 Subject: [PATCH 6/6] Revert "Potential fix for pull request finding" This reverts commit ac7711bd29ea3e518420390b35de17057ad748b9. Co-authored-by: pjbgf <5452977+pjbgf@users.noreply.github.com> --- Makefile |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/Makefile b/Makefile index 4d5386e..ed9d56d 100644 --- a/Makefile +++ b/Makefile @@ -4,5 +4,5 @@ validate: docker run --rm \ -v "$$(pwd):/work" \ -w /work \ - ghcr.io/renovatebot/renovate:44.0.1 \ + ghcr.io/renovatebot/renovate:41 \ renovate-config-validator default.json .renovaterc.json5